Middlesbrough v Swansea Sat 6 April 15:00
After the humbling Easter matches, where we gained one point from six against teams below us in the table, questions need to be asked about the tactics of the coach and the commitment of the players. Against Sheff Wed we played walking football in a lethargic performance. Against QPR we had no idea how to break them down, continually pumping crosses into the box to our diminutive striker which their huge goalkeeper easily gathered.

Next match is away to Middlesbrough, not an easy place to go when you’re needing points to ensure safety. Luke Williams said we are too good to go down, the same thing was said when we got relegated from the PL. Luckily there are a few teams below us on a disastrous run such as Plymouth, Huddersfield and Rotherham. I am saying we need to pull our finger out and show more fight in matches, sort out our weak defending at set-pieces, and a Plan B when A is not working, over to you coaching team.

Back to the Middlesbrough match and we meet a team who are third in the form table based on the last 6 matches, W4 D2 L0 F9 A2.

A very tough fixture and we’ll do well to get anything there.

Hope springs eternal though and I’d take the draw now.
